Utløps- og fjerningsregler for MSN-innhold
Forstå hvordan du utløper eller fjerner innhold fra MSN ved hjelp av metadata som støttes. Denne veiledningen forklarer utløpslogikk, inntaksvirkemåte for oppdaterte eller dupliserte elementer, og hvordan du sikrer at innholdsnedvisningene behandles på riktig måte.
I denne artikkelen
Angi utløpsdatoer og oppdaterte datoer
Forstå endringer i elementstatus
Angi utløpsdatoer og oppdaterte datoer
Hvis du vil fjerne innhold fra MSN, kan du inkludere følgende i feeden:
- En utløpsdato i fortiden (i forhold til gjeldende dato og klokkeslett)
- En oppdatert dato som er nyere enn den siste inntatte versjonen
- Den samme unike ID-en som brukes i det opprinnelige feedelementet
Dette signaliserer at inntakssystemet opphever publiseringen av elementet under neste oppdatering av feeden.
For Media RSS-feeder kan du også bruke følgende koder på elementrotnivået:
<dcterms:valid>2024-12-31T00:00:00Z</dcterms:valid>
<mi:expirationDate>2024-12-31T00:00:00Z</mi:expirationDate>
Begge må være sammenkoblet med en nyere <dcterms:modified> eller oppdatert dato for å utløse inntak.
Forstå endringer i elementstatus
MSN bruker en kombinasjon av unik ID, oppdatert dato og utløpsdato for å bestemme statusen for hvert feedelement. Tabellen nedenfor beskriver hvordan ulike kombinasjoner påvirker inntak:
| Kontekst | Handling |
|---|---|
| Ingen eksisterende elementer med samme unike ID | Nytt element opprettes |
| Samme unike ID + oppdatert dato er nyere | Elementet er oppdatert |
| Samme unike ID + ingen endring i oppdatert dato | Elementet hoppes over (duplikat) |
| Samme unike ID + utløpsdato i den siste + oppdaterte datoen er nyere | Elementet slettes/fjernes |
Unngå duplikater i feeden
Slik forhindrer du inntaksfeil og overflødige oppdateringer:
- Ikke generer nye unike IDer på hver feed-pull.
- Endre bare oppdatert dato når elementet virkelig er endret.
- Bruk nettadresser for medieaktiva på nytt med mindre innholdet er vesentlig endret.
- For Media RSS, oppdater
<dcterms:modified>for å utløse reinntak.
Re-ingesting unchanged content wastes processing resources and may be skipped entirely by the system.